Loud Budgeting Is Reshaping Gen Z’s Money Mindset


There's a change happening in how more youthful generations discuss money. For Gen Z, the days of quiet budgeting where funds were handled discreetly behind shut doors are swiftly fading. In its location, a bold, unapologetic fad has arised: loud budgeting.


Exactly what is loud budgeting? It's a movement that welcomes financial openness. It's regarding being singing with your good friends when you can't manage an expensive supper out. It's about selecting a much more economical trip and proudly clarifying why. It's budgeting with confidence and, most notably, without shame. For Gen Z, loud budgeting isn't simply a practice, it's a type of self-expression and empowerment.


Why Loud Budgeting Resonates with Gen Z


Gen Z has actually grown up in the shadow of significant economic events from the 2008 economic downturn to the pandemic economic situation. A number of them saw their moms and dads fight with financial debt, real estate instability, or job insecurity. Because of this, this generation is hyper-aware of the relevance of monetary security, yet they're rewriting the rulebook in how they approach it.


They're not scared to discuss their cash objectives. Whether they're repaying pupil fundings, saving for their initial home, or adding to a money market account, Gen Z believes that financial conversations need to be honest and normalized. By turning budgeting into something you say out loud instead of hiding, they're eliminating the stigma that so frequently includes personal finance discussions.


This sort of visibility additionally develops liability. When you inform your good friends, I'm not investing additional this month since I'm saving for a cars and truck, it not just enhances your economic goal but helps others value your borders and maybe even inspires them to take on comparable practices.


Social Media and the Power of Financial Storytelling


Platforms like TikTok and Instagram have actually played a significant role in amplifying this fad. What may have once been taken into consideration personal, like monthly investing malfunctions or net worth landmarks, is now shared in short video clips, financial vlogs, and candid inscriptions. These posts aren't flaunting riches; they're showing what actual finance resembles.


Gen Z isn't simply displaying what they can acquire. They're speaking about how much they conserve, how they prevent financial obligation, and what their economic difficulties are. There's something deeply relatable and encouraging about enjoying a person your age explain why they're meal prepping as opposed to ordering takeout or exactly how they're making use of personal loans to consolidate bank card debt and lower monetary stress and anxiety.


Loud budgeting, by doing this, comes to be a kind of community-building. It says: You're not alone. I'm figuring this out also. Which cumulative openness is among one of the most empowering aspects of the movement.


The Influence on Spending and Saving Habits


Loud budgeting isn't simply talk, it's changing habits. Gen Z is adopting imaginative ways to make budgeting work for them. They're challenging old norms regarding maintaining looks or staying clear of looking damaged. Rather, they're redefining what financial stamina appears like.


That may indicate honestly picking a side rush over happy hour. Or happily saying no to a fashionable technology acquisition due to the fact that there's a larger objective imminent. It's everything about lining up daily costs with long-lasting priorities and being vocal about it.


Many are additionally seeking out devices and sources that support their goals, from budgeting applications to adaptable cost savings choices. Some are diving into the globe of electronic envelopes or selecting to automate transfers into a money market account where their financial savings can expand while still staying easily accessible.


The result? A generation that's ending up being more financially literate, intentional, and brave concerning managing their money by themselves terms.


Just How Loud Budgeting Shapes Conversations Around Debt


One of the most effective elements of this pattern is how it's transforming the story around financial obligation. In previous generations, lugging financial obligation, especially customer financial obligation, was typically a source of embarassment. It was kept quiet, concealed below a sleek exterior.


Gen Z, however, is reframing financial debt as something to be understood, handled, and also talked about honestly. They're sharing their trainee loan payoff best website trips, discussing the pros and cons of using charge card, and explaining exactly how they're leveraging personal loans for strategic reasons, not out of anxiety.


This kind of sincerity develops space genuine conversations. It urges smarter decision-making and reduces the stress and anxiety and seclusion that frequently include economic struggles.
